In order to improve coagulation process pre-hydrolysed Al-based coagulants as polyaluminium chloride (PAC) were developed. Polyaluminium coagulants are made by the partial hydrolysis of acid aluminum chloride in controlled conditions and do not consume the alkalinity from water. Thus, PAC has a superior coagulation performance than alum due to its wider pH range, lower sensitivity to low water temperature, lower doses required and lower residual Al concentrations (Melamine Block Board). 2.2. Coagulant dose
The coagulant used were polyalumnium chloride (PAC; PANFLOC TE1018 – Pan-Americana S/A), as liquid (16-18% of Al2O3). A stock solution was prepared at a concentration of 1 g Al.L-1. Six doses were tested: 0, 2, 4, 6, 8 and 10 mg Al.L-1.

Algae cells contains components that provide a density lower than water to allow them to stay at euphotic zone.
